Novoaydar climate — normals and trends

Novoaydar (Ukraine) has a hot-summer humid continental climate (Dfa) under the Köppen-Geiger classification. Its mean annual temperature is 8.3 °C and it receives 517 mm of precipitation per year.

These figures are normals computed over 86 complete calendar years, from 1940 to 2025, using ERA5 reanalysis data from the Copernicus programme.

The warmest month is July (22.2 °C on average) and the coldest is January (-6.0 °C). Rainfall peaks in June.

Novoaydar averages 125 frost days, 24 hot days (≥ 30 °C) and 103 rainy days per year.

Novoaydar has warmed by +2.8 °C between 1940 and 2025, or +0.33 °C per decade. This trend is statistically significant.

The number of frost days there went from about 142 to 108 per year over the period.

The hottest day of the period reached 39.9 °C (on 13 July 2025) and the coldest -36.1 °C (on 9 January 1940).

Data from ERA5 reanalysis (Copernicus Climate Change Service), redistributed under a CC-BY 4.0 licence. Normals are recomputed whenever the archive is updated.

Trend fitted by linear regression (ordinary least squares) on annual means. A trend is shown only when it is statistically significant (p < 0.05).

A climograph overlays rainfall (bars) and temperature (line): the standard reading in climatology, where you can see at a glance whether the warm season is also the dry one.
